Gujarat-based Torrent Power to acquire L&T’s Nabha Power plant in ₹6,889 crore deal

Ahmedabad: Gujarat-based Torrent Power Ltd has signed a definitive agreement with L&T Power Development Ltd (LTPDL), a wholly owned subsidiary of Larsen & Toubro (L&T), to acquire 100% equity and convertible instruments in Nabha Power Ltd (NPL) at an enterprise value of ₹6,889 crore. The deal is subject to regulatory approvals and customary closing conditions. Gujarat sends Special Relief Train to flood-hit Punjab with essential supplies

Gandhinagar: To assist people affected by the heavy rains and floods in Punjab, the Gujarat government has arranged a special relief train carrying essential supplies to the state. The train, consisting of 22 wagons, departed from Gandhinagar Railway Station and is loaded with 400 tons of food items including flour, onions, potatoes, rice, edible oil, sugar, and milk powder.
